Can You Drive an RV in Sofia? License & Age Rules

You can certainly drive a rented RV in Sofia, as most motorhomes suitable for couples, which typically have a Maximum Authorized Mass (MAM) up to 3,500 kg, only require a standard Category B driver's license in Bulgaria. The minimum driver age for renting an RV in Sofia is 21 years old, with no young driver surcharges or vehicle class restrictions for standard B license holders across our fleet. For international visitors, including Americans, an International Driving Permit (IDP) is highly recommended as a translation of your national license, although it's not universally mandatory.

Couple driving RV in Sofia with standard license

For those considering a larger Class A or Class C motorhome exceeding 3,500 kg MAM, a higher license category like C1 or C would be necessary, though these are less common for typical couple-sized rentals. Road Conditions & Terrain in Sofia

Road conditions around Sofia and throughout Bulgaria offer a diverse driving experience, ranging from modern, well-maintained highways (such as the E-roads connecting major cities) to secondary routes with variable surface quality. Couples venturing out in a rented motorhome will encounter diverse terrain, including relatively flat city streets, expansive plains, and picturesque, winding mountain passes in regions like the Balkan Mountains, which are perfect for slow travel. While some rural and mountain roads may be narrower and occasionally have potholes, careful and slower driving with your RV rental will allow you to navigate these without issues, ensuring you can truly soak in the breathtaking scenery.

Allowing extra time for travel on less-perfect roads is a good practice, promoting a relaxed pace of discovery. Bulgaria's infrastructure is continually improving, and the primary routes are generally excellent for RV travel. Tolls, Vignettes & Border Rules

All national roads and highways in Bulgaria require an electronic vignette (e-vignette) for all vehicles, including your rented RV, which can be easily purchased online or at border crossings and petrol stations. This e-vignette system helps drivers avoid fines and ensures smooth travel for couples planning routes across the country, perhaps to the scenic Black Sea coast or the ancient city of Plovdiv. A typical weekly vignette costs around €8, while a monthly one is about €15-17.

For couples considering cross-border travel from Sofia to neighboring countries like Greece, Romania, or Serbia, different toll systems or vignettes will apply and require separate purchases in those respective countries. It is absolutely crucial to ensure your rental company provides all necessary documentation, such as a 'Green Card' insurance that proves minimum liability coverage in participating countries, and explicit written permission before attempting to take your RV across international borders. Can I Drive an RV Into the City Center? Heights, Tunnels & Local Signage

Yes, you can generally drive a rented RV into Sofia's city center, but it absolutely requires careful attention to local signage, especially concerning height limits, width restrictions, and designated access zones. Drivers should be particularly vigilant for low bridges, tunnels, and underground parking garages around landmarks like the National Palace of Culture or the Serdica archaeological complex, as these often have height restrictions unsuitable for motorhomes. For example, many underground parking facilities in Sofia have height limits of 2.1-2.2 meters, making them inaccessible for most RVs.

Some historic areas or specific streets in Sofia's core might be designated for residents only or pedestrian zones, such as parts of Vitosha Boulevard, which RVs cannot enter. Parking an RV directly in the city center can be challenging due to limited large spaces, making it advisable to consider parking on the outskirts, perhaps near the Metro stations like those near Sofia University, and using public transport to explore the heart of Sofia. What is the 3-3-3 rule when RVing?

The 3-3-3 rule for RVing suggests driving no more than 300 miles (approximately 480 km) per day, arriving at your destination by 3 PM, and staying for a minimum of 3 nights, promoting a relaxed and enjoyable travel pace for couples in Sofia. This guideline helps prevent driver fatigue, particularly important when navigating unfamiliar roads and RV dimensions, and allows ample time for setup, relaxation, and exploration at each stop. For instance, after a scenic drive from Sofia to the Rila Monastery, arriving by 3 PM allows couples to settle in, explore the monastery grounds, and enjoy the evening atmosphere.

Adhering to the 3-3-3 rule can significantly reduce travel stress, making the RV trip more about the journey and less about rushing to the next destination. While a guideline, it's particularly useful for first-time RVers in Bulgaria, allowing them to adjust to local road conditions and explore sights leisurely. Can you take a rented RV across the border?

Taking a rented RV across the border from Sofia into another country is generally permissible, but it absolutely requires explicit prior permission from your rental company. This often involves additional cross-border travel fees, which can range from €50 to €300 per country depending on the supplier and destination. It also necessitates specific insurance documentation, such as a 'Green Card,' which proves your vehicle has minimum liability insurance coverage in participating countries like Greece, North Macedonia, or Serbia.

Failure to obtain this permission can void your insurance policy and lead to significant penalties, so it is crucial to discuss any international travel plans with your rental provider at the time of booking. Can you wildcamp in Bulgaria?

While there's no definitive blanket law strictly prohibiting wild camping across all of Bulgaria, its legality often operates in a grey area, generally tolerated in remote, non-protected natural areas. For couples seeking a truly off-grid experience in their rented campervan, secluded spots in the Balkan or Rhodope Mountains might offer breathtaking views and solitude. However, wild camping is explicitly forbidden in national parks, nature reserves, protected landscapes (such as the Central Balkan National Park), and on private land without the owner's express permission.

For couples, practicing responsible wild camping (adhering to 'Leave No Trace' principles, avoiding open fires, and properly disposing of all waste) is crucial to maintain good relations with locals and protect Bulgaria's pristine environment. Always consider using official campsites for access to essential amenities and enhanced security, or research specific local regulations for any area you plan to visit, as rules can vary by municipality. What is the largest RV you can drive with a regular license?

In Sofia and across most of Europe, the largest RV you can typically drive with a regular (Category B) driver's license is one with a Maximum Authorized Mass (MAM) of up to 3,500 kilograms (3.5 tons). This 3.5-ton limit encompasses many popular RV models for couples, including Class B Camper Vans such as the "Koru Star 2 Freedom (LDV)" and most Class SI Semi-integrated RVs, like the "Active Standard Select" (which is typically around 6-7 meters in length). These models offer comfortable sleeping places and essential amenities, all manageable with your standard car license.

Vehicles exceeding this weight require a higher license category, such as C1 (for vehicles between 3.5 and 7.5 tons) or C (for vehicles over 7.5 tons), which are generally for much larger motorhomes designed for bigger groups or long-term living.
